540,734 is a composite number, even.
540,734 (five hundred forty thousand seven hundred thirty-four) is an even 6-digit number. It is a composite number with 8 divisors, and factors as 2 × 29 × 9,323. Written other ways, in hexadecimal, 0x8403E.
